As you may know, Bill and his wife Lois, who predeceased him, served as missionaries in Africa for 49 years with 37 of those in Sudan and South Sudan. Among their many accomplishments was co-founding the Nile Theological College, teaching there, and editing the Faith in Sudan series of books that chronicles the history of the church in Sudan. They retired from PC(USA) after serving as the Missionaries in Residence at Presbyterian College and remained in the area for many years. Bill brought Glory to God!  I am proud to have known and learned from him.
